Definitions:

Employment Standards

Legal requirements related to work conditions, including hours of work, minimum wage, leaves, and termination, ensuring fair treatment of employees.

Severance Payments

Compensation provided to employees upon dismissal or termination from a company that is usually based on length of service.

Dismissed Executives

Senior employees who have been removed from their positions within a company, often due to performance issues, restructuring, or changes in strategic direction.

Lag The Market

A compensation strategy where an organization deliberately sets wage levels below the average market rate, often due to financial constraints or strategic choice.
